Iran and iraq showcase profound cultural contrasts, shaped by unique historical contexts and societal norms “explore the unique cultural differences between iran and iraq in this insightful discussion In iran, persian (farsi) serves as the official language, embedding the culture with poetry and literary depth
Poets like rumi reflect a heritage emphasizing spiritual and intellectual pursuits.
Iran borders azerbaijan, armenia, turkmenistan, pakistan and afghanistan and to the west with turkey and iraq Iraq shares a border with turkey, iran, syria and jordan, and to the south with saudi arabia and kuwait Iran is a much bigger country in land size, as shown on the map below. Historically, iran and iraq’s problems go way back for centuries There is the obvious difference which is that iraq is mostly arab and iran is persian Their cultural differences will be one of the main factors leading up to the war Both iran and iraq have a mass population of muslims among other religious minorities.
Persians are more similar to zoroastrian peoples than to any other group (india, pakistan and kurdistan) however because of migration through out history by way of the trade routes, iran has a very diverse (21+ genetically distinct populations) population In iraq, has a majority arab population. The largest minority in iraq, the kurds, continually battle with the majority arabs, and the sparring between these two cultural groups has contributed to a survivalist mentality for the kurds
The turkomans, who populate the northern mountainous areas, also have had strained relations with the kurds due to their historical role as buffers.
